[0001] The invention relates to an arrangement for moving a storage space, a bracket or
a waste-bag rack located in a cabinet, whereby, when opening a door or a drawer of
the cabinet, it is possible by means of a mechanism related to the opening to implement
the transfer of said storage space, bracket or rack fitted inside the cabinet and
arranged to move in there out of the cabinet to reveal them.
[0002] Previously are known in connection with kitchen fittings e.g. mechanisms connected
to a cabinet door in which, when opening the door, a shelf of the cabinet transfers
outwards from the cabinet to facilitate the use of the shelf. Furthermore are known
cabinet doors on the inner side of which are fastened shelves as large as possible
but still so that they do not prevent the door from opening. Also in this case, goods
from the cabinet can be taken out only by opening the door.
[0003] From the publication
DE 3001707 A1 is known an extension plate, which in the rest position, is concealed beneath the
work top covering of a cupboard. It runs on lateral extension rails set in the base
cupboard to run on inclined rails the leading edge of the extension plate lies in
the extended position level with the work top. To ensure a level extension plate in
the use position a lift is provided on the extension rails to raise the trailing edge
of the extension plate to the level of the worktop. The extension plate is telescopic
whilst the lift can be a lever which is connected beneath the extension plate where
it is under the effect of a tensile spring.
[0004] From the publication
EP 1881282 A2 is known a refrigerator which includes a cabinet within which is arranged an upper
fresh food compartment and a lower freezer compartment. A freezer basket is slidably
supported in the freezer compartment, preferably for concurrent movement with a freezer
door. The freezer basket is coupled to a lifting mechanism that selectively shifts
the freezer basket from a first or lowered position to a second or raised position
in order to facilitate removal of items from the freezer basket. The lifting mechanism
can be formed by a mechanical, electrical or pneumatic system.
[0005] From the publication
US 5215363 A is known an apparatus includes a container member slidably mounted between spaced
parallel container support side walls, wherein the container support side walls are
mounted within a cabinet housing. The container support includes a gear rack mounted
from the container support to a rear wall of the container member, and further includes
a lid control cable extending from the container member to the lid directed through
cooperative pulleys to effect simultaneous opening of the lid upon projection of the
container member exteriorly of the cabinet housing relative to the spaced container
support side wall.
[0006] From patent
US7794027 is known a storage-bin bracket with its base sliding on rails horizontally out of
the cabinet. The sliding occurs by opening the door. The bracket and the base being
out of the cabinet, the storage bin and its bracket are liftable to the top position,
a pivot mechanism allowing the lifting. The lift is relieved by a spring. The gas
spring also assists in relieving and dampening motion speed.
[0007] A disadvantage of the arrangement described in
US patent 7794027 is arranging, first, the motion of the base and the storage-bin bracket outwards
and then, separately, the motion of the storage-bin bracket upwards. When the storage
bin is transferred back to the cabinet, it must be first pressed down to its base
and the storage bin and its base must be then pushed into the cabinet.
[0008] A disadvantage of other known arrangements described above is that the shelf comes
out on the same level as it is in the cabinet. Thus in these, only the topmost outcoming
shelf is well on view. The other shelves are left below the topmost shelf and in the
dark.
[0009] Almost invariably, kitchen fittings include a sink which takes a space below at its
point in the cabinet. The sink prevents the use of the top part of the cabinet. Often
at this point of the cabinet is located a waste bin set or a waste-bag rack for sorting,
whereby it is naturally located in the bottom part of the cabinet. A waste-bag rack
being on a lower level than normal is awkward to use, it being either behind a door
to be opened or inside a drawer to be pulled out.
[0010] To eliminate these disadvantages and particularly making the waste-bag rack or the
waste-bin set in question more accessible of its position, the present invention provides
a substantial improvement to prior art. This improvement is achieved when e.g. a storage
space, a bracket or a bag rack intended to be a waste station or some other storage
space in a cabinet is arranged movable. It is characteristic of the invention what
is claimed in the independent claims 1 and 2.
[0011] An advantage of the invention is that, in addition to conventional shelf spaces,
a shelf or drawer space or equivalent at the point of the sink can be made more accessible
when it also transfers e.g. by pulling the front edge of the drawer outwards and,
more importantly, upwards. The size of the kitchen waste station is precisely such
that it fits below the sink. In this invention, it has been realised that it is easily
transferrable by means of mechanisms outwards and upwards from there by supplying
a motion for it from the front edge of the drawer. Also, storage spaces in other parts
of the cabinet can be pulled out and better revealed in the way of the invention.

[0013] Fig. 1 schematically shows an arrangement according to the present invention in a
kitchen cabinet 1 at the point of a sink 2. To the frame of the cabinet 1 is fixedly
fastened a telescopic slide rail 3. The out-coming end of the slide rail 3 is again
fastened to a waste rack 4. The waste rack 4 is further fastened slidably to an out-pullable
front wall 5, 6. When the wall 5, 6 is pulled outwards, the waste rack 4 is able to
lift upwards supported by slide rails 7 fastened inside the front wall 5, 6. The slide
rail 3 guides the waste rack 4 to lift, as shown in Fig. 2, at the same time as the
waste rack 4 transfers outwards. The telescopic slide rail 3 is fixedly fast in the
cabinet wall and keeps its direction.
[0014] Fig. 2 shows that the drawer front wall 5, 6 keeps its height position when pulled
outwards, but the waste rack 4 lifts and becomes well revealed and accessible. To
operate well, this arrangement requires e.g. in connection with the out-pulling a
relieving spring, such as a gas spring 16, which is shown in Fig. 2 beside the slide
rail 3. The relieving spring can also be installed as fastened on the wall 5, 6 beside
the slide rail 7 in the vertical direction, whereby its relieving force is conveyed
from downwards to the waste rack 4 or the utmost end of the slide rail 3.
[0015] Fig. 3 shows another version which shows as an example the transfer of a waste-bag
rack 9 outwards and upwards as the front wall (not in the figure) is being pulled
upwards. Fig. 3 shows the waste-bag rack 9 moving according to the invention and its
also moving bracket part comprising side parts 15 and slide rails 10 directed upwards
from it supported by which rails the waste-bag rack 9 moves up and down. The bracket
part only moves horizontally out of the cabinet 1 and into the cabinet. It makes this
motion supported by rotated profiles 17 of the top edges of the side parts 15. These
profiles have supportive counter shapes on the interior walls (not shown in the figure)
of the cabinet. This arrangement is also intended to be located at the point of the
sink and the waste-bag rack 9 is positioned below the sink when it is totally inside
the cabinet.
[0016] When the bracket part starts to move from the position shown in Fig. 3 out of the
cabinet in the direction of the arrow, follower rolls 8 being at the top edge behind
the waste-bag rack start to roll along bent-to-shape plate rails 11. The plate rails
11 have obliquely upwards directed sections 12 and 13 based on which the waste-bag
rack 9 lifts at the same time as it moves out of the cabinet. Instead of the follower
rolls 8, it is also possible to use slipper pads. In this case, a gas spring 14 is
in the middle of the rack and it ensures that the waste-bag rack 9 lifts along with
it when the follower rolls 8 allow it to move upwards. The plate rails 11 with their
sections 12 and 13 are fixedly connected to the cabinet and they are the only non-moving
parts in Fig. 3.
[0017] Fig. 4 shows how the waste-bag rack 9 has moved with its bracket parts outwards from
the cabinet and, at the same time, the waste-bag rack 9 has lifted upwards supported
by the slide rails 10 and lifted by the gas spring 14.
[0018] Figs. 5-7 show the lifting of a storage-bin bracket 25 implemented by means of a
mechanism combination to the top position at the same time as a moving bottom part
24 of the storage-bin bracket 25 transfers out along with a cabinet front wall 26.
A first toothed bar 18 is fastened on the inner surface of the cabinet wall. A second
toothed bar 19 is connected to the storage-bin bracket 25. There are slide rails 28
for the storage-bin bracket 25 for a vertical motion in said moving bottom part 24.
Between the toothed bars 18 and 19 on a common axis 22 are arranged cog wheels 20
and 21 which, when being in contact with their corresponding toothed bars 18, 19,
convey from the horizontal motion of the bottom part 24 of the storage-bin bracket
25 the vertical motion to the storage-bin bracket 25. Here is also shown a gas spring
27 which relieves the opening of the cabinet door and, at the same time, the lifting
of all of the mass being lifted upwards.
[0019] The transfer of the interior part of the cabinet outwards and upwards according to
the invention can also be used in other parts of the cabinet than at the point of
the sink. The moving interior part of the cabinet can be a part of a drawer or a space
behind the cabinet door. The invention will not be limited to the described embodiments
but it can be varied within the scope of the inventive idea presented in the claims.
1. An arrangement for moving a storage space, the storage space comprising a bracket
(10, 15, 17) supporting a rack (9) located in a cabinet (1), whereby, when opening
a door of the cabinet (1) connected to the bracket, by means of a mechanism the bracket
(10, 15, 17) with the rack (9) is arranged to move out of the cabinet (1) to reveal
the storage space, wherein a path is arranged for moving said rack (4, 9) by means
of guiding surfaces (12, 13) for connecting to the cabinet (1) on which guiding surfaces
(12, 13) said rack (9) is guided outwards and upwards by the opening of the door of
the cabinet (1), the bracket (10, 15, 17) comprising side parts (15) and upwardly
directed slide rails (10) connected to said side parts (15) to move the rack (9) supported
by said slide rails (10) up and down while the bracket (10, 15, 17) moves horizontally
out of and into the cabinet (1) supported by profiles (17) of the top edges of the
side parts (15), said profiles (17) to be slidably supported by counter shapes on
the interior walls of the cabinet.
2. An arrangement for moving a storage space, the storage space comprising a bracket
(25) located in a cabinet, whereby, when opening a front wall (26) of the cabinet
connected to the bracket, by means of a combination of mechanisms said bracket (25)
is arranged to move out of the cabinet to reveal the storage space, wherein a path
is arranged for moving said bracket by means of said combination of mechanisms on
which path said bracket (25) is guided outwards and upwards by the opening of the
front wall (26) of the cabinet, characterized in that the upwards motion of the bracket (25) by said mechanism combination to a top position
is performed at the same time as opening the cabinet front wall (26) wherein a first
toothed bar (18) is fastened on the inner surface of a cabinet side wall and a second
toothed bar (19) is connected to the bracket (25) trough slide rails (28) supported
by a bottom part (24) connected to the front wall (26) for the vertical upward motion
of said bracket, wherein between the toothed bars (18, 19) on a common axis (22) are
arranged cog wheels (20, 21) in contact with their corresponding toothed bars (18,
19), which convey the opening of the front wall (26) and the horizontal outward motion
of the bottom part (24) to the vertical upward motion of the bracket (25).
3. An arrangement according to claim 1, characterised in that the path includes rolls (8) or slipper pads moving in contact along the guiding surfaces
(12, 13) and which are fastened to said rack (9).
4. An arrangement according to claim 1, characterised in that a gas spring (14), a spring or a counter-weight arrangement is arranged to relieve
the moving of said device outwards and/or upwards.
5. An arrangement according to claim 2, characterised in that a gas spring (27) is arranged to relieve the moving of said device outwards and/or
upwards.
6. An arrangement according to claim 1 or 2, characterised in that the path is linear or comprises different levels of linear or curved ascending sections.
